The Mastery surface
Where your child is, in three honest tones.
Mastered
47 concepts
Your child has shown understanding of these. They're out of regular practice rotation but get periodic recall checks.
Frontier
9 concepts
Your child's current edge — the place where lessons are pitched. Most of the daily time goes here.
Struggling
2 concepts
Concepts where the tutor noticed sustained difficulty. We surface this clearly so you can decide whether to step in.
The Consent surface
Every category. Every change. Every export.
Click any category to see exactly what we hold, why, and how to change it. The same surface lets you export your child's full record or request deletion (we complete within 30 days).
Account & identity
Your name, email, phone, billing. Required to operate the academy.
Your child's first name & age
Used by the tutor to address your child by name and to pick age-appropriate content. Required.
Lesson interactions
Every conversation your child has with the tutor, every answer, every pause. Required for the academy to teach.
Interest profile
Topics your child lights up about. Used to make readings + examples relevant. You can edit any entry.
Voice (optional)
Off by default. If you turn it on, your child can talk to the tutor instead of typing. Voice is processed in real time and not retained.
Verification record
The fact that you verified, the timestamp, the issuer. We do not retain the ID image after verification.
Every entry has a “why” expander, a “change” control, and a record of every consent moment we’ve already captured for it.
